The Role of the UF Social Media Team
The UF Social Media Team is dedicated to enhancing the university's online presence through strategic communication and engagement. Their responsibilities include:
- Managing official social media accounts
- Developing content that aligns with the university's mission
- Engaging with students, faculty, and alumni
- Promoting events and initiatives
- Monitoring online conversations about the university
Effective Strategies Employed by the Team
To successfully engage their audience, the UF Social Media Team employs several effective strategies:
- Targeted Messaging: Crafting messages that resonate with specific demographics, such as prospective students or alumni.
- Utilization of Multimedia: Incorporating images, videos, and infographics to enhance engagement.
- Regular Updates: Providing consistent updates about university events, news, and achievements.

Measuring Success: Analytics and Metrics
The UF Social Media Team utilizes various analytics tools to measure the success of their campaigns. Key performance indicators (KPIs) include:
- Engagement rates (likes, comments, shares)
- Follower growth
- Website traffic generated from social media
